The contest challenges … Web20. mar 2024 · GL4HS provides an opportunity for students to develop their educational and scientific skills including leadership, team-work, data analysis, problem solving, and … WebEndogenous programs that regulate annual cycles have been shown for many taxa, including protists, arthropods, fish, mammals and birds. In migration biology, these programs are best known in songbirds. The majority of songbirds rely on a genetic program inherited from their parents that will guide them during their first solo-migration. it products singapore
